SECRET PLACE OF THE MOST HIGH

When speaking of promises from Our Father, Psalms 91 has to be at the top of the list. Those who believe reside in a protected secret place of the most High? All the following promises which include, protection from snares of the enemy, protection from pestilence, terrifying circumstances, evil and plagues, and a long life are given to those who believe IF they (1) trust God, (2) make him their habitation, (3) set their love upon him, and (4) call upon him.

Scripture:

He that dwelleth in the secret place of the most High shall abide under the shadow of the Almighty. I will say of the LORD, He is my refuge and my fortress: my God; in him will I trust. Surely he shall deliver thee from the snare of the fowler, and from the noisome pestilence. He shall cover thee with his feathers, and under his wings shalt thou trust: his truth shall be thy shield and buckler. Thou shalt not be afraid for the terror by night; nor for the arrow that flieth by day; Nor for the pestilence that walketh in darkness; nor for the destruction that wasteth at noonday. A thousand shall fall at thy side, and ten thousand at thy right hand; but it shall not come nigh thee. Only with thine eyes shalt thou behold and see the reward of the wicked. Because thou have made the LORD, which is my refuge, even the most High, thy habitation; There shall no evil befall thee, neither shall any plague come nigh thy dwelling. For he shall give his angels charge over thee, to keep thee in all thy ways. They shall bear thee up in their hands, lest thou dash thy foot against a stone. Thou shalt tread upon the lion and adder: the young lion and the dragon shalt thou trample under feet. Because he hath set his love upon me, therefore will I deliver him; I will set him on high, because he hath known my name. He shall call upon me, and I will answer him: I will be with him in trouble; I will deliver him, and honor him. With long life will I satisfy him, and shew him my salvation. (Psalms 91:1-15)

WHAT HAVE WE LEARNED?
Our Father gives several promises in Psalms 91 to believers who reside in the secret place of the Most High by trusting, dwelling with, loving and calling upon Him.

GOD’S PROMISE TO THE NATION

A promise of prosperity, safety, peace, and protection from evil, plus victory over enemies is made to the nation that keeps and does God’s statues and commandments.

Scripture:
If ye walk in my statues, and keep my commandments and do them; Then I will give you rain in due season, and the land shall yield her increase, and the trees of the field shall yield their fruit. And your threshing shall reach unto the vintage, and the vintage shall reach unto the sowing time: and ye shall eat your bread to the full, and dwell in your land safely. And I will give peace in the land, and ye shall lie down, and none shall make you afraid: and I will rid evil beasts out of the land, neither shall the sword go through your land. And ye shall chase your enemies, and they shall fall before you by the sword. And five of you shall chase an hundred, and an hundred of you shall put ten thousand to flight: and your enemies shall fall before you by the sword. For I will have respect unto your and make you fruitful, and multiply you, and establish my covenant with you. (Leviticus 26:3-8)

WHAT HAVE WE LEARNED?
We have learned that a nation that keeps God’s word will be blessed beyond measure.

PROTECTED BY TRUTH

It is important for us as Christians to understand that God’s words of truth are the armor that protects us against the dark and wicked powers of evil in this world. As the book of John proclaims in 8:32, “And ye shall know the truth, and the truth shall make you free. Truth in God’s word is our protection. That is why it is impartitave that we heed these words of Paul, “Study to shew thyself approved unto God, a workman that needeth not to be ashamed, rightly dividing the word of truth.” (2nd Timothy 2:15)

Scripture:
For the word of the LORD is right; and all his works are done in truth. (Psalms 33:4)

He shall cover thee with his feathers, and under his wings shalt thou trust: his truth shall be thy shield and buckler. (Psalms 91:4)

Is not my word like as a fire? saith the LORD; and like a hammer that breaketh the rock in pieces? (Jeremiah 23:29)

Finally, my brethren, be strong in the Lord, and in the power of his might. Put on the whole armour of God that ye may be able to stand against the wiles of the devil. For we wrestle not against flesh and blood, but against principalities, against powers, against the rulers of the darkness of this world, against spiritual wickedness in high places. Wherefore take unto you the whole armour of God, that ye may be able to withstand in the evil day, and having done all, to stand, Stand therefore, having your loins girt about with truth, and having on the breastplate of righteousness. (Ephesians 6:10-14)

Of his own will begat he us with the word of truth, that we should be a kind of firstfruits of his creatures. (James 1:18)

WHAT HAVE WE LEARNED?
In order to be protected from evil we need to arm ourselves with truth from God’s Word
